French Drain Installation in Birmingham, AL
French drain installation is a drainage solution designed to redirect excess water away from a property's foundation, basement, or landscape areas. This service typically involves installing a perforated pipe surrounded by gravel or other porous materials to efficiently channel water underground. It is commonly requested for projects such as managing basement moisture, preventing yard flooding, or improving drainage around retaining walls and driveways. Property owners should consider the specific drainage issues they face and understand the layout of their landscape before requesting installation, ensuring the system is designed to effectively address their water management needs.
Before requesting French drain installation, homeowners often want to understand the scope of the project, including the best placement for the drain system and how it integrates with existing landscaping or structures. It’s also helpful to know about the materials used, the durability of the system, and any necessary excavation or disruption during installation. Clarifying these details helps ensure the drainage solution effectively reduces water problems and fits within the property's landscape and budget considerations.

French Drain Installation Questions
What is a French drain? A French drain is a trench filled with gravel and a perforated pipe that redirects excess water away from a property’s foundation or landscape areas.
When is installing a French drain necessary? Installation is recommended when property owners experience persistent pooling, basement flooding, or foundation issues caused by poor drainage.
How does a French drain improve drainage? It effectively channels water away from problem areas, reducing soil saturation and preventing water from accumulating around foundations or landscaping.
What types of projects benefit from French drain installation? French drains are suitable for yard drainage, basement waterproofing, foundation protection, and managing water around retaining walls.
